Dry Van Pay in Texas

Dry Van truck drivers in Texas earn $51,500 - $77,000 annually — slightly below the national average of $52,000 - $78,000. The south central region's freight market, cost of living, and carrier competition all influence local pay rates. Dry van is the backbone of American freight, hauling everything from retail goods to packaged foods inside fully enclosed 53-foot trailers. It accounts for roughly 70% of all truckload freight in the U.

Pay by Experience Level

ExperienceEstimated Texas Pay
Entry Level (0-1 yr)$44k - $58k
Mid-Level (1-3 yrs)$52k - $69k
Experienced (3-5 yrs)$57k - $77k
Veteran (5+ yrs)$62k - $89k
